Good Mama Food: A MUST To TRY Homecook Delights

August 14, 2021 by StrawberrY Gal

 For more than 20years in Damansara Heights, now one can enjoy great food at an affordable price at your doorsteps. Being one of the pioneers in the market, Good Mama Foods offers you healthy and yet delicious food not only hassle-free but yummy to your doorsteps.

And this time, we tried some of their signature offerings. We started off with their Ipoh Hor Fan which is our favorite. My daughter finishes up the whole bowl with the double thumbs up. She loves every mouthful of the Hor Fan which comes with a smooth and silky texture.

For the Lum Mee; the broth comes simply flavourful. The ingredients are plentiful and portions are generous too. We love the flavourful broth of the lam mee.

A MUST TO TRY is their Nasi Lemak Ayam Goreng Berempah!  This is our favourite of all. The chicken is well marinated and they are deep-fried till perfection. It gives you crispy and yet delicious bites that are so addictive and good. The rice is fragrant and well paired with their sambal too.

Tomyam Mee Hoon with Curry Chicken is just so good. It brings me back to my younger days where I usually have my takeaway in one of the stalls in my hometown. It brings me loads of great memories and the noodles are so fragrantly fried.

Mee Mamak comes good to my expectation as well with the generous ingredients in it. I love the way It is. 

Don’t miss out the Sotong berempah which brings you the spicy blend of the spicy taste in it. I love how they are made where they are not just spicy but also addictively good.  They are well made with love and I love the taste of it so much!

And nevertheless must-order is their Ayam Goreng Berempah which is the same drumstick that is used in their nasi lemak. 

Ends your meals with their Bubur Cha Cha ; an authentic Malaysian dessert that comes with a creamy base in it.
